About IKIAM Amazon Regional University
IKIAM Amazon Regional University (IKIAM) is a distinguished institution nestled in the heart of Tena, Ecuador, situated within the rich biodiversity of the Amazon rainforest. Established in 2013, IKIAM is a non-profit educational center dedicated to providing high-quality, regionally-focused education, particularly within the biological sciences and environmental stewardship. The university’s location in the Andes Mountains offers a unique setting for research and study, emphasizing the interconnectedness of the Amazon basin and its vital ecological systems.
IKIAM boasts a diverse range of academic programs, with a strong emphasis on biology, chemistry, environmental science, and physics. The university’s core curriculum is designed to cultivate critical thinking, scientific literacy, and practical skills relevant to the challenges and opportunities facing the Amazon region and the broader global community. Currently, IKIAM offers Bachelor’s degrees in Biology, Chemistry, Environmental Science, and Physics, with the option for a Master’s degree. The highest degree attainable is a PhD, recognizing the university’s commitment to advanced research and specialized training.
